Question 3 of 5

What should be included in the initial treatment of bacterial epididymitis in a sexually active 22-year-old male?

Correct Answer: A

Rationale: Doxycycline and ceftriaxone are first-line treatments for epididymitis in sexually active young men.

Question 4 of 5

Which agent is NOT useful in prophylactic treatment of migraine headaches?

Correct Answer: A

Rationale: Sumatriptan is used to treat acute migraines, not for prevention.

Question 5 of 5

Why would a child diagnosed with beta thalassemia and hemosiderosis receive deferoxamine (Desferal)?

Correct Answer: D

Rationale: Deferoxamine is used to treat iron overload in patients with frequent blood transfusions.
